# Pebblecoin loyalty-points ledger — env file header
# For the security reviewer: this service appends immutable entries
# to the points ledger and never mutates historical rows. Writes are
# gated by a signing step in the Mosswell vault sidecar; reads are
# unauthenticated internally but filtered at the gateway. Rotation
# cadence for all credentials here is 90 days. The ledger signing
# credential is set on the next line.

secret setting of kagup-haweg: RELAY_SECRET20=79282600b75847005433

Postmortem timeline — Plover quota blip. Around 11:20, per-tenant rate quotas got applied twice after a config reload, so some plugins saw half their usual throughput. We caught it by 11:55 and reloaded cleanly; no requests were lost, just delayed. Plugin authors don't need code changes. The fixed gateway build is tagged with the token below.

build token for tajeg-bajep: htk14_409ba9df6b8acb

## Returned Demo Units — Intake Procedure

Demo units returned from the Fernhollow trade circuit arrive at Dock 3 under courier escort. Each unit is logged against the demo register, photographed, and checked for missing accessories before it enters general stock. Units flagged by the sales team as pre-production remain in the locked demo cage and are not reshelved. The courier carrying pre-production returns will not release the crate to general staff; the shift lead provides the hand-over instruction stated below.

dispatch memo: the holius casvan courier leaves the ralir kasion rusdor oliion fraeth lammir julox belys ledger at gate 3561 under passcode 522203